I have a 1999 Chevy Silverado 1500, Ext-Cab.

I want to know if 2004 Avalanche Bucket Seats can replace into my Silverado. No guessing please.

O.K
Dreamers I took the chance and bought both of the 2004 Avanlanche Bucket Seats. Success ! They are a direct bolt-on.

Next request, I need to figure out the electrical from the 2004 Avanlanche to 1999 Silverado 2wd, ext cab. I've noticed the Silverado has a single connector with 3 wires. The Avanlanche has two connectors, one large and one small. Anybody know how to take this challenge, HELP !:glasses:

guillaume
01-25-2008, 08:54 AM
The solution:

Just find 12VDC & ground wires - Cut & Wirebutt = Success !

The 1999 Silverado ext. cab with the Avalanche Buckets Seat are GREAT and operational.
